Explore the codebase to find files relevant to a task using parallel search agents.
TASK: $ARGUMENTS
Break down the task into searchable dimensions:
If the task is narrow (single file fix, typo), dispatch 1 agent. Otherwise, launch 3 Explore agents in a single message (parallel execution), each with a different search strategy:
Agent 1 — Keyword Search Search for terms, identifiers, error messages, and strings directly related to the task. Use Grep for content, Glob for filenames.
Agent 2 — Structure Search Find files by structural patterns: directory names, module boundaries, config files, test files, related components in the task area.
Agent 3 — Dependency Trace From any known entry points, trace imports and function calls to find connected files. Follow the dependency graph.
